Warning Signs You Need Skylight Leak Water Removal
Ignoring skylight leaks can lead to costly repairs down the line. Catching these signs early can save you money and prevent bigger problems. Here are some common warning signs you need skylight leak water removal: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, persistent odors can show water damage or mold growth. If you notice a musty smell in your home, it’s essential to investigate and address the issue quickly.
Water Stains on Your Ceiling or Walls
Water stains can be a sign of a more significant problem. If you notice water stains on your ceiling or walls, it’s crucial to inspect the area and address the issue before it worsens.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can show water damage or uneven drying. If you notice your flooring is compromised, it’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.
Visible Water Leaks or Puddles
Visible water leaks or puddles are a clear sign of a skylight leak. If you notice water leaking from your skylight, it’s essential to address the issue immediately to prevent further damage.
Unexplained Mold or Mildew Growth
Mold or mildew growth can be a sign of water damage or poor ventilation. If you notice mold or mildew growth in your home, it’s essential to investigate and address the issue quickly.
Increased Humidity or Condensation
Increased humidity or condensation can show a skylight leak or poor ventilation. If you notice your home is more humid than usual, it’s essential to address the issue to prevent further damage.

Skylight Leak Water Removal Cost In Clarksdale, MS
The cost of skylight leak water removal in Clarksdale, MS can vary depending on the severity of the leak,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Here’s a rough estimate of the costs you might incur: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Skylight Leak Inspection and Assessment | $100 – $500 | Severity of the leak, size of the affected area |
| Water Extraction and Drying | $500 – $2,500 | Size of the affected area, type of materials involved |
| Repair or Replacement of Damaged Materials | $1,000 – $5,000 | Type of materials involved, extent of the damage |
| Final Inspection and Cleaning | $200 – $1,000 | Size of the affected area, type of materials involved |
| Total Estimated Cost | $1,800 – $9,000 | Severity of the leak, size of the affected area, type of materials involved |
Keep in mind that these estimates are rough and can vary depending on your specific situation. Our team will provide a free, on-site assessment to give you a more accurate estimate of the costs involved.
